The most significant revelations came mostly in pre-trial motions and testimony that laid out the lavish trips and other expenses that one of Mr. St. Pierre’s firms showered on Mr. Meffert, Mayor Ray Nagin and their families at the same time Mr. St. Pierre was cashing in on lucrative city contracts.
The expenses included a Hawaii vacation for the Meffert and Nagin families and trips to Jamaica and Chicago for the mayor and his wife. Mr. Meffert used a credit card billed to a St. Pierre firm to pay for the trips. Mayor Nagin has said he did not know the trips were paid by a city contractor.
Mr. Meffert rang up more than $130,000 in charges to the credit card Mr. St. Pierre provided, including $11,800 in cruise trips and $6,200 at strip clubs. The expenses, and Mr. Meffert’s incestuous relationship with Mr. St. Pierre’s firms, helped explain why the city wasted millions on useless cameras.
